When receiving nutritional therapy for gout … how many male ducks per femaleWeb24 feb. 2024 · Gout can also affect your mood, work and home life. The severe pain that gout causes can make it difficult to do everyday tasks and to get around, which in turn can lead to feelings of depression or anxiety. If gout is affecting your mood or making everyday life difficult, talk to your GP.
